Hotels, Apartments, Homestays
Search and booking

Tudela, Spain

Casa Zurradores
Casa Zurradores
Tudela, Navarre
Rooms total: 1
Details Map
La Posada de San Marcial
La Posada de San Marcial
Tudela, Navarre
Price: from €36
Rooms total: 4
Details Map
Hostal la Parrilla
Hostal la Parrilla
Tudela, Navarre
Rooms total: 29
Details Map
Tudela Mirador de Bardenas
Tudela Mirador de Bardenas
Tudela, Navarre
Price: from €100
Rooms total: 1
Details Map
Hotel Bed4U Tudela
Hotel Bed4U Tudela
Tudela, Navarre
Rooms total: 89
Details Map
Hotel Aire de Bardenas
Hotel Aire de Bardenas
Tudela, Navarre
Rooms total: 30
Details Map